NLDS’ philosophical foundation is that the quality of child care is important to the cognitive, language and social development of young children.To this end, NLDS utilizes the Sylvia Chard, PhD Project Approach Theory paralleled with CLASS and The Creative Curriculum to support this vision.About Us
Since 1986 NLDS has provided safe and reliable childcare services for parents with work or school commitments, who need childcare services for an affordable rate. A happy, healthy, safe environment is a must! Therefore, we do our best to recruit “highly qualified staff”. Our staff members have early childhood development units and preschool educational experience, they are trained in First Aid, and CPR, cleared through the State Licensing Board and the Department of Justice.Educational Fun
